Concept & Overview
Immersive game worlds are carefully constructed environments that prioritize player engagement and emotional investment. At their core, they are built on the principles of consistency, detail, and interactivity. A consistent world follows logical rules, ensuring that every element, from physics to culture, feels cohesive. Detail refers to the layers of information embedded within the environment, from environmental storytelling to subtle environmental cues that hint at deeper lore. Interactivity allows players to engage with the world in meaningful ways, whether through choices that alter the narrative or mechanics that encourage exploration.
Another fundamental concept is the balance between realism and abstraction. While some games strive for photorealistic visuals, others embrace stylized art to enhance accessibility and mood. The tone of the world, whether whimsical, dark, or futuristic, sets the stage for player expectations and immersion. Additionally, the pacing of world-building is crucial. Information should be revealed organically, allowing players to uncover the world’s secrets through exploration rather than exposition. This approach fosters a sense of discovery, making the world feel alive and responsive to the player’s actions.
The significance of immersive game worlds extends beyond entertainment. They serve as spaces for players to experiment, learn, and reflect. Games like “The Legend of Zelda: Breath of the Wild” demonstrate how a world can become a playground for creativity and problem-solving. Meanwhile, titles like “Dark Souls” use their environments to tell stories without words, relying on environmental design to convey history and lore. Key Features & Highlights
- Environmental Storytelling: The use of visuals, audio, and environmental cues to convey narrative without explicit exposition. This includes abandoned buildings, scattered notes, or even the placement of objects that hint at past events.
- Interactive Environments: Worlds where players can manipulate objects, trigger events, or witness dynamic changes based on their actions. Examples include destructible environments or ecosystems that respond to player behavior.
- Consistent Rules & Logic: A coherent set of rules governing the world’s physics, culture, and progression. This ensures that players can intuitively understand how the world operates and what is possible within it.
- Dynamic Lighting & Atmosphere: Lighting and weather systems that contribute to the mood and realism of the world. Changing seasons, time-of-day cycles, and weather effects can enhance immersion and emotional impact.
- Rich Lore & Worldbuilding: Deeply developed histories, cultures, and mythologies that give the world a sense of depth and authenticity. This might include languages, traditions, or conflicts that players can uncover through exploration.
- Player Agency & Choice: The ability for players to shape the world through their decisions. This could range from minor outcomes, like which items they pick up, to major narrative shifts that redefine entire regions of the game.
- Accessibility & Clarity: Design choices that ensure the world is understandable and navigable without overwhelming the player. This includes clear signposting, intuitive controls, and optional tutorials that enhance rather than disrupt the experience.
- Sound Design & Music: Audio elements that immerse players in the world, from ambient sounds that breathe life into environments to iconic soundtracks that evoke emotions and reinforce themes.
Frequently Asked Questions / Pros & Cons
What makes a game world immersive?
An immersive game world is one that makes players feel present and engaged. This is achieved through a combination of visual fidelity, interactive elements, and emotional resonance. Players should feel that their actions matter and that the world responds to them in meaningful ways. Consistency in design, attention to detail, and a strong sense of place all contribute to immersion. For example, a forest that looks and sounds alive with rustling leaves, distant animal calls, and shifting shadows will feel more immersive than a static backdrop.
How do developers balance realism and abstraction in game worlds?
Balancing realism and abstraction depends on the game’s goals and target audience. Realism aims to replicate real-world details with high fidelity, often using advanced graphics, physics, and animations. This approach works well for simulations or narrative-driven games where authenticity is key. Abstraction, on the other hand, simplifies or stylizes elements to serve gameplay, storytelling, or artistic vision. For instance, a game like “Hades” uses a stylized art style to convey intensity and urgency, while a game like “Microsoft Flight Simulator” prioritizes photorealism for accuracy. The choice between the two often comes down to the emotional tone the developers wish to evoke.
What are the biggest challenges in crafting an immersive game world?
One of the biggest challenges is maintaining consistency across all elements of the world. This includes ensuring that the art style, narrative tone, physics, and interactions all align to create a cohesive experience. Another challenge is managing player expectations. If a world is too open-ended without clear guidance, players may feel lost or frustrated. Conversely, if the world is overly restrictive, it may feel artificial or limiting. Technical constraints also play a role, as developers must work within the limitations of the game engine and hardware to create the desired effect. Finally, scale poses a significant challenge. Creating a vast, detailed world requires enormous resources, both in terms of time and workforce.

Practical Guidance & Solutions
For developers and aspiring world-builders, creating an immersive game world begins with a clear vision. Start by defining the core themes, tone, and mechanics of your game. What emotions do you want to evoke? What kind of experiences should players have? Once you have a solid foundation, break down the world into manageable sections. Focus on creating a small, cohesive area first, and then expand outward. This approach allows you to test and refine your design before committing to a larger scope.
When designing environments, prioritize player interaction. Even small details, like breakable objects or interactive NPCs, can make a world feel alive. Use environmental storytelling to convey lore and history subtly. For example, a ruined castle with crumbling walls and faded banners can tell a story of a fallen kingdom without a single line of dialogue. Pay attention to pacing as well. Reveal information gradually to maintain player curiosity and avoid overwhelming them with too much at once.
Sound and music are powerful tools for immersion. Invest in high-quality ambient sounds that reflect the world’s atmosphere. Whether it’s the hum of machinery in a sci-fi city or the chirping of birds in a forest, these details enhance realism. Similarly, a well-composed soundtrack can reinforce themes and emotions. Test your world with real players early and often. Gather feedback on navigation, comprehension, and engagement. Adjust based on their experiences to ensure the world is intuitive and enjoyable.
